How to diagnose P0684
- Confirm P0684 and capture freeze-frame data with a professional scan tool.
- Inspect wiring, connectors, and grounds related to glow plug control module to pcm communication circuit range/performance for obvious defects.
- Check CAN high/low integrity, network termination resistance, and module wake-up status.
- Check for related DTCs to identify the root-cause chain before replacing parts.
- After repair, clear codes and confirm readiness monitors complete without recurrence.
Severity of code P0684
Moderate: This code is moderate severity: the vehicle may still operate, but fault progression can increase repair cost over time.
Can you drive with P0684?
Most vehicles can be driven short-term with P0684, but postpone heavy load/highway driving until repaired.
If the warning lamp is flashing or drivability/safety is affected, avoid driving and diagnose immediately.
